是否可以将消息发送到 Webbrowser 组件内的 HTML 控件?如果是这样,我怎样才能获得他们的 HWND?我一直在为 Spy++ 和 WINID 苦苦挣扎,我无法访问这些控件 HWND。
问问题
262 次
1 回答
1
IE 的控件不是嵌套窗口,所以不能用来SendMessage()
向它们发送消息。IE 绘制了自己的控件,它们的内部工作是不公开的,并且依赖于版本。
Firefox 使用 Gecko,我相信它也实现了自己的控件,所以你也不会有运气。
在一个新问题中,您应该解释为什么要向这些控件发送消息,因为可能有一种方法可以做您真正想做的事情。我的超能力告诉我,使用IAccessible系列接口可能是您真正想要的。
于 2013-01-06T00:58:46.807 回答